HTMLからPDFへのAPI(2026年)に最適なAPI2PDFの代替
API2PDFの代替をお探しですか?PDFSubは、予測不能な従量課金制ではなく、クレジットティアのサブスクリプション価格を提供し、さらにSDKは10個(5個 vs)、クラウド配信も標準装備しています。ボリュームが非常に少ない、または非常に断続的な場合は、API2PDFが依然として有利です。
PDFSub APIが最適な場合:
- 予測可能なサブスクリプション価格を求める、安定した月間ボリュームのチーム(従量課金制(帯域幅+計算秒)ではなく)
- 10言語(Node、Python、PHP、Go、Ruby、Java、.NET、Rust、C、C++)にわたるファーストパーティSDKを必要とするエンジニアリングチーム
- クラウド配信(G Drive、Dropbox、S3、GCS、R2)がワークフローの一部であるワークロード
- 開発者以外のチームメンバー向けの、消費者向けPDFプランも必要とする製品
PDFSub APIが最適でない場合:
- 月50ドキュメント未満の非常に少ないボリューム(API2PDFの月額1ドルの基本料金がサブスクリプションの最低料金を上回る場合)
- 従量課金制が予測可能な月間クレジットよりも適している、非常に変動的または断続的なワークロード
- 既にAWSオブザーバビリティツールを持っており、月ごとの通話ごとの従量課金請求を調整することに抵抗がないチーム
API2PDFは、他のHTMLからPDFへのAPIカテゴリとは一線を画します。PDFShift、DocRaptor、PDFCrowd、PDFSubはすべて、クレジットまたはドキュメントが含まれるサブスクリプショントーンを使用していますが、API2PDFは純粋な従量課金制で動作します:月額1ドルに加えて、帯域幅あたり0.001ドル、計算時間あたり0.00019551ドル。ティアなし、最小料金なし、含まれるクレジットなし。
非常に少ないボリューム(月に数十件のPDFを送信する趣味のプロジェクト)または非常に断続的なワークロード(2日間で100倍に急増し、その後ゼロになるブラックフライデーのトラフィック)の場合、その価格設定モデルは、意味のある最低料金が含まれるサブスクリプションよりも実際に安価です。
安定した月間ボリュームの場合、計算は逆転します。そして、予測可能性とSDKカバレッジのトレードオフも逆転します。このガイドでは、API2PDFが有利な点、そうでない点、そしてPDFSubのクレジットティアサブスクリプションがより適している場合について説明します。

開発者がAPI2PDFの代替を探す理由
API2PDFの強みとトレードオフは密接に関連しています。代替案を評価しているチームから聞かれるパターン:
予測不能な月額請求。 従量課金制(帯域幅+計算秒)の価格設定は、月額請求がドキュメント数とドキュメントサイズ+複雑さの両方でスケールすることを意味します。ドキュメント数が同じでも、より大きなドキュメントがある月は、より小さなドキュメントがある月よりもコストがかかります。予算のコストを予測したり、内部顧客に請求したりする必要があるエンジニアリングチームにとって、予測不能性は摩擦となります。
サードパーティサーバーへのデータ転送は、コンプライアンスに関する疑問を生じさせます。 API2PDFはAWS Lambda上で実行されます。規制産業(ヘルスケア、金融、法律)の場合、データ処理の話はコンプライアンスプログラムに適合する必要があります。免責事項:これはIronSoftwareの比較コンテンツで指摘されたレビューア集計の懸念であり、API2PDFによる非準拠の主張ではありません。特定のコンプライアンス要件に関する結論を出す前に、API2PDFで直接最新のSOC 2 / HIPAA / GDPRの状況を確認してください。
SDKカバレッジは5言語で停止し、Rubyは長年「近日公開」のままです。 API2PDFは、Node、Python、PHP、Java、.NET SDKを維持しています。Rubyは長期間「近日公開」としてGitHubにリストされています。Go、Rust、C/C++はありません。ポリグロットチームにとっては、これは制約となります。
ネイティブクラウド配信統合はありません。 API2PDFは、レンダリングされたファイルへの一時的なURLをAWS上に返します。それを独自のS3、GCS、Google Drive、Dropbox、またはR2に移動するのは、通常、宛先ごとに30〜50行のコードとエラー処理を記述する必要があります。
ユーザーベースが小さいため、サードパーティレビューのカバレッジが少なくなります。 API2PDFは、PDFShift、DocRaptor、PDFCrowdよりも公開されているレビューが少なくなっています。これはそれ自体で良いか悪いかではありませんが、採用前に検証済みのフィードバックを見つけるのが難しくなります。免責事項:レビューサイトのカバレッジに関する観察であり、品質判断ではありません。
API2PDFの代替で探すべきこと
3つの質問で候補を絞り込みます。
-
月間ボリュームは安定していますか、それとも変動しますか? 毎月ほぼ同じ数のドキュメントを処理する場合、サブスクリプション価格は予測可能で、通常は約100ドキュメント/月以上でより安価になります。ボリュームが本当に断続的(ほとんどの月は非常に少なく、時折10倍に急増する)な場合、従量課金制の方が適しています。
-
SDKのフットプリントは何ですか? Node、Python、PHP、Java、または.NETを使用している場合、API2PDFでカバーされます。それ以外(Ruby、Go、Rust、C、C++)の場合は、自分でHTTPクライアントを作成する必要があります。
-
レンダリングされたドキュメントはどこに保存する必要がありますか? S3、GCS、Google Drive、Dropbox、またはR2にPDFを保存する場合、ネイティブ配信を備えたAPIは、宛先ごとの統合コードを節約します。
PDFSub API:安定ボリュームワークロード向けの最高のAPI2PDF代替
PDFSubのAPIはクレジットティアのサブスクリプションで動作します。StarterからScale 1Mまでの9つのティア。年間請求は(10ヶ月分請求)約17%節約できます。各ティアには、毎月同じ形状の固定月間クレジットプールが含まれています。同じ請求額、同じSLA、同じ同時実行性です。
予測可能な月額費用。 中間のBoostティアは月額24ドルで2,500クレジットが含まれており、標準ドキュメント約2,500件分です。サインアップ時に請求額がわかります。超過分は公開レートのクレジットごとですが、必要に応じてティアをいつでも引き上げることができます。
10個の公式SDK。 Node、Python、PHP、Go、Ruby、Java、.NET、Rust、C、C++。API2PDFの5個よりも5個多く、Rubyは「近日公開」ではなく実際に提供されます。
すべての有料ティアで5つの宛先へのクラウド配信。 Google Drive、Dropbox、S3、GCS、Cloudflare R2への直接配信で、ミドルウェアは不要です。APIは、一時的なURLではなく、ファイルがストレージに配置されたときに返されます。
コンシューマー製品と同じエンジン。 PDFSubの月額20ドルのAll-In-Oneプランは、同じChromiumベースのレンダリングエンジンを使用しています。エンジニアリングの改善は、APIとコンシューマーの両方のサーフェスに同時に展開されます。
HTMLからPDFへの変換以外も。 同じAPIで、HTML/URL → PNG/JPEG/WEBP画像、およびHTML → プレーンテキストまたはMarkdown抽出を変換できます。1つのクレジットプール、4つの出力モード。
直接対決:PDFSub API vs API2PDF
| PDFSub API | API2PDF | |
|---|---|---|
| 価格モデル | クレジットティアサブスクリプション(9ティア) | 従量課金制(帯域幅+計算) |
| 最低料金 | 月額9ドル(年払い) | 月額1ドル+使用量 |
| 中規模ボリューム料金 | 月額24ドル Boost - 2,500クレジット | 変動 - ドキュメントサイズ+複雑さに依存 |
| 予測可能性 | 毎月同じ請求額 | ドキュメントサイズ+複雑さで変動 |
| 年間割引 | 約17%オフ(10ヶ月分請求) | -(割引対象サブスクリプションなし) |
| 無料ティア | 7日間トライアル、フルアクセス | 無料アカウント;実質月額1ドルから |
| 公式SDK | 10個(Go、Rust、C、C++を含む) | 5個(Node、Python、PHP、Java、.NET) |
| Ruby SDK | ✓ | 「近日公開」 |
| クラウド配信 | Google Drive、Dropbox、S3、Google Cloud Storage、R2ネイティブ | -(ストレージは自分で処理) |
| レンダリングエンジン | Chromium(コンシューマーアプリと同じ) | Chromium(AWS Lambda) |
| HTML → PDF | ✓ | ✓ |
| HTML → PNG/JPEG/WEBP | ✓ | ✓ |
| HTML → テキスト/Markdown | ✓ | 部分的 |
| レート制限 | ティアベースの同時実行性 | 固定制限なし(Lambdaの弾力性) |
| 呼び出しごとのリソース上限 | ティアベース | RAM 2GB、実行時間90秒 |
| コンシューマープランあり | ✓(月額20ドル All-In-One) | - |
API2PDFが真に有利な点: 非常に少ないボリューム(趣味のプロジェクト、サイドサービス)、非常に断続的なワークロード(平均は低いがピークが高い)、および呼び出しごとのリソース集約性(RAM 2GB、実行時間90秒は、サブスクリプショントーンAPIの最大値を超える通常は大きなまたは複雑なドキュメントに対応)。サーバーレスバックエンドは固定レート制限がないことを意味します。突然5分で10,000ドキュメントが必要になった場合でも、Lambdaの弾力性が対応します。
PDFSubが優位な点: 予測可能な月額請求、より広範なSDKカバレッジ(10 vs 5)、標準装備のクラウド配信統合、および同じベンダーでのコンシューマープランのオプション。
API2PDFに留まるべき場合
API2PDFの価格設定モデルが実際に有利になる3つのシナリオ:
- 月間ボリュームが少ない趣味/サイドプロジェクト。 月に20〜50ドキュメントを送信する場合、$1/月+最小限の使用量は、サブスクリプショントーンの最低料金よりも実質的に安価です。
- 非常に断続的なワークロード。 11ヶ月間ほぼ使用量がゼロで、1ヶ月だけ100,000ドキュメント(ブラックフライデー、税務シーズン、年次報告)が発生する場合、従量課金制はサブスクリプションのオーバーヘッドよりも有利です。
- 異常に大きな/複雑なドキュメント。 LambdaのRAM 2GBと呼び出しごとの実行時間90秒は、サブスクリプショントーンAPIの同時実行性キャップに上限をヒットするドキュメントに対応します。
これらのいずれかがワークロードを表している場合、API2PDFのデザインが適しています。そうでない場合は、PDFSubのようなサブスクリプショントーンAPIの予測可能性+クラウド配信+SDKの幅広さがよりクリーンな選択肢となります。
API2PDFからPDFSubへの移行
API2PDFのNode SDKは、レンダリングされたファイルへのURLを返しますが、PDFSubはバッファを直接返します(または指定した場合はクラウド宛先に配信します)。移行:
// API2PDF
const Api2Pdf = require("api2pdf");
const client = new Api2Pdf(process.env.API2PDF_KEY);
const result = await client.htmlConverter( "<h1>請求書 #1024</h1><p>...</p>", /* inlinePdf */ true, "invoice-1024.pdf"
);
// result.pdf はURLです - バッファを取得するためにフェッチします
const response = await fetch(result.pdf);
const pdf = await response.arrayBuffer();PDFSub相当:
// PDFSub API
import { PDFSub } from "@pdfsub/node";
const client = new PDFSub({ apiKey: process.env.PDFSUB_API_KEY });
const pdf = await client.convert.htmlToPdf({ html: "<h1>請求書 #1024</h1><p>...</p>", filename: "invoice-1024.pdf",
});
// pdf はバッファです - 追加のフェッチは不要以前にAPI2PDFの結果を独自のS3/GCS/R2にアップロードする必要があった場合、PDFSubのdelivery設定は往復の手間を省きます:
const pdf = await client.convert.htmlToPdf({ html: "<h1>...</h1>", delivery: { type: "s3", bucket: "my-invoices", key: `invoice-${id}.pdf`, region: "us-east-1", },
});
// ファイルはS3にあります。SDKはボディではなくメタデータを返しますポリグロットチーム向け:PDFSubの10個のSDKすべてで、呼び出しの形状は一貫しています。
その他検討に値するAPI2PDFの代替
PDFSubが適さない場合、正直なショートリスト:
- PDFShift - クリーンでモダンなAPI、5つのSDK、創業者主導のサポート、HIPAA準拠ティア。PDFSubと同様のサブスクリプショントーン価格。Python/Node/PHP/Ruby/.NETチームに適しています。
- DocRaptor - 出版品質のタイポグラフィのためのPrinceXMLレンダリング。ドキュメントあたりの価格はカテゴリ内で最も高いですが、PrinceXML機能が必要な場合は正当化されます。
- PDFCrowd - 7つのSDK(Goを含む)、深いフレームワーク統合。カスタム(非Chromium)レンダラーで、一部のモダンCSSで問題が発生します。
- API2PDFのまま - ボリュームが本当に断続的または非常に少ない場合。
よくある質問
API2PDFは本当に低ボリュームでは安いですか?
本当に低ボリューム(月10〜50ドキュメント)または趣味のプロジェクトの場合、はい - 月額1ドル+最小限の使用量は、通常、サブスクリプショントーンの最低料金よりも有利です。損益分岐点はドキュメントのサイズと複雑さによって異なります。API2PDFの請求は両方に比例するためですが、意味のある安定したボリューム(月100件以上)の場合、サブスクリプショントーンは価格と予測可能性の両方で通常有利です。
AWS Lambdaバックエンドはどういうことですか?
API2PDFはAWS Lambda上で実行されます。各変換はLambdaの呼び出しです。利点は、弾力性(固定レート制限なし)とリソースの寛大さ(RAM 2GB、呼び出しごとの実行時間90秒)です。欠点は、従量課金制であり、規制産業の場合は追加の信頼関係が必要になることです。PDFSubもサーバーサイドでChromiumを実行しますが、クレジットティア価格設定の専用インフラストラクチャ上で実行されます。
PDFSubはAPI2PDFと同じ種類のドキュメントをサポートしていますか?
はい - 両方ともChromiumベースのレンダリングを使用しているため、モダンなHTML/CSS、Webフォント、JavaScriptが多いページはすべて機能します。PDFSubはさらに、同じAPIでHTMLからMarkdown抽出をサポートしています。
ボリュームが本当に予測不能な場合はどうなりますか?
ボリュームが月ごとに10〜100倍変動する場合、従量課金制は実際に適切なモデルです。API2PDFが1つの選択肢です。PDFSubのAPIはすべてのティアでクレジットごとの超過料金設定がありますが、予測不能性をわずかに緩和しますが、純粋な従量課金モデルを再現するものではありません。
両方使用できますか?PDFSubを安定したボリュームに、API2PDFをスパイクに使用しますか?
技術的にははい - 環境ごとにどちらかのバックエンドにコードをポイントします。実際には、ほとんどのチームは、2つの統合のデバッグはわずかなコスト削減には値しないため、1つのモデルを選択してそれに固執します。本当に両方が必要な場合、エンジニアリングのオーバーヘッドがトレードオフになります。
結論
API2PDFは、非常に少ないボリュームまたは非常に断続的なボリュームに対する適切な答えです。その月額1ドルの基本料金と純粋な従量課金制の請求は、これらの使用形状ではサブスクリプショントーンAPIよりも実際に有利です。
安定した月間ボリューム(実際のプロダクションHTMLからPDFへのワークロードのほとんどの形状)の場合、予測可能なサブスクリプション価格、より広範なSDKカバレッジ、およびネイティブクラウド配信統合は、最低料金よりも重要になります。PDFSubのAPIは、10個のSDK(API2PDFより5個多い)を提供し、5つの宛先へのクラウド配信をネイティブにカバーし、PDFShiftとまったく同じクレジットティアレートで予測可能な価格設定を行います。
ほとんどのチームは、趣味のボリュームを超えると、プロダクションHTMLからPDFへの移行でサブスクリプショントーンAPIに落ち着きます。PDFSubは、カテゴリで最も広範なSDKフットプリントを持つその形状に適合します。
PDFSub APIを7日間無料でお試しください - フルアクセス、開始にはクレジットカードが必要、いつでもキャンセル可能。